邻苯二甲酸二乙基己酯体内代谢和毒性机制研究进展 被引量:11

Research Advance in Metabolism in Vivo of DEHP and Its Toxicity Mechanism

摘要 塑化剂被广泛用于各种塑料制品当中,其中以邻苯二甲酸二乙基己酯(DEHP)最为典型。随着食品中添加塑化剂的新闻不断被曝光,塑化剂对人体健康的危害逐渐引起大众关注。塑化剂及其体内代谢物在体内的蓄积可导致多个器官的损伤。塑化剂生殖器官蓄积可造成生殖系统明显的损伤,在肝脏累积可导致氧化应激而引发肝细胞凋亡,同时塑化剂又能作为佐剂影响免疫系统。该文将就DEHP的生殖毒性、肝脏毒性和免疫毒性及其有关机制进行了系统阐述。 Plasticizer,especially di-2-ethyl hexyl phthalate( DEHP),is widely used in various types of plastic product. With the news of adding plasticizer in food continually exposed,the harm of plasticizer to human health has attracted public attention gradually. The in vivo accumulation of plasticizer and its metabolites can lead to the multiple organs damage. The reproductive organs accumulation of plasticizer can contribute to significant reproductive system damage and its accumulation in liver can lead to the oxidative stress and cause the liver cell apoptosis. In addition,plasticizer can be used as an adjuvant to affect the immune system. This review systematically elaborates the reproductive toxicity,liver toxicity and immune toxicity of DEHP,and the relevant mechanisms.
